Here is how I break it down:

If the situation involves a fixed number of Predators inside an Alien hive, who chooses not to (or cannot) escape the hive, then it's merely a matter of time until the relentless swarm of Aliens overwhelms the Predators. In this situation, the Aliens pwn the hardest.

Aliens - 1
Predator - 0

If, on the other hand, the situation involves an open-space, where the Predator run freely and use vertical space to his advantage, he can probably blast Aliens all day long with his laser-cannon before anyone of them get close. Then again, I don't know - maybe even there, the Aliens could still get him, given enough time. They're some clever, cunning, relentless motherf**kers. It's possible. But the Predator certainly has the upper hand in this situation.

Aliens - 1

Predator - 1

When we're talking about 1-on-1, up-close combat with no use of weapons, then the Alien has more advantages. They are simply designed to be the most naturally dangerous organism EVER. They have like, a 15 ft. long tail that will easily penetrate a Predators body. They're strong as hell. The Alien that penetrated the Predator with its tail, even lifted the Predator with it. They can spit acid and melt their victim's existence. They can tear shit up with their claws, and get really nasty with their secondary mandibles. And this is just the ordinary, standard drone based from a human host we're talking about.

Aliens - 2

Predator - 1

Aliens win, 2:1. And THAT, is why the Predator considers them the "Ultimate Prey". Because they know they're HARD to beat.
